Transaction 59f176b30244fac98c813c1642219ec73ee277b15eccc73be3e942b1653ecd08
1 Input
1 Output
-
59f176b30244fac98c813c1642219ec73ee277b15eccc73be3e942b1653ecd08:0
- value
- 5300324
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fad8d3c378363165ed62bd51be80d2af5efad276 OP_EQUAL
- address
- 3QZNbvHCX3a4iEwLWJRPVPwJD3Tjg15EXD